Above average score book. built very well. Battery life is as advertised. cloak swivel is solid.

ram(1dimm/2gig max) and ssd(50mm dell mini 9 kind, spruce talent makes some) are upgradeable.

Installed windows 7 successfully. Didn't need to install any drivers other than the graphics card, which i old windows update to install them. no multi-touch. graphics card drivers fracture frequently when messing with video card settings and mask rotation. I would recommend staying with windows xp for the time being.

Can boot from a flash drive.
